Besides “The Ocean at the End of the Lane” this was my second Neil Gaiman book and my first from Terry Pratchett. At the beginning I had a hard time getting into the novel. I felt as if I have no clue what happens and the jokes were not so much for me. At the end I really liked it even if it will not stand among my most favorite books like it seems to be for so many other readers. 🙂

“What if, for once, the predictions are right, and the Apocalypse really is due to arrive next Saturday, just after tea? It’s a predicament that Aziraphale, a somewhat fussy angel, and Crowley, a fast-living demon, now find themselves in. They’ve been living amongst Earth’s mortals since The Beginning and, truth be told, have grown rather fond of the lifestyle and, in all honesty, are not actually looking forward to the coming Apocalypse. And then there’s the small matter that someone appears to have misplaced the Antichrist.”

Blurb

As I said, the writing was a bit chaotic for me at the beginning and I didn’t find my way into the story. I also found the humor to be special. And while I normally have no problems with all sorts of jokes and comedians it didn’t click with me as I was hoping it would. So it dragged a little bit for me, but it had its great moments (i.e. the scenes with Witchfinder Sergeant Shadwell or the great personalities of Crowley and Aziraphale). Luckily shortly after the half I found myself immersed in the story and really cared for everyone. 😁 The jokes grew on me, as silly as they sometimes were (i.e. Newt Pulsifer trying to repair the electronics to make sure he destroys it… 😂). Some of the greatest scenes for me came at the very end, when everyone was thinking about what happened and some characters stated their opinions and reasons for their behavior. These parts were the ones that almost rose the book to a 5 star but not completely. 😃 I don’t know if this book is a good starting point for Neil Gaiman and/or Terry Pratchett but I liked spending time in the story and I’m sure I will visit both authors again in the future. 😁👍🏻
